Overview
ASTM E3072-22a - Standard Terminology for Industrial Biotechnology and Synthetic Biology provides a comprehensive, authoritative repository of terms and definitions crucial for professionals and stakeholders engaged in industrial biotechnology and synthetic biology. Developed by ASTM Committee E62, this international standard ensures clarity and consistency in the language used across the sector, supporting both novice and expert users. Terms are updated annually to remain relevant with evolving technologies and regulatory requirements, promoting seamless communication and harmonization within the bioeconomy.
Key Topics
- Standardized Definitions: This standard covers essential vocabulary such as biocatalyst, bioeconomy, bioprocess, bioproduct, genome editing, proteomics, and systems biology, enabling precise understanding and application across research, manufacturing, and policy discussions.
- Industrial Biotechnology: Encompasses terms describing processes like fermentation, biorefining, and metabolic engineering, which are central to the production of biobased products.
- Synthetic Biology: Includes terminology for advanced genetic manipulation, such as genome editing, transgenic organisms, and related regulatory elements, reflecting the cutting edge of the field.
- Quality and Safety: Emphasizes that while terminology is standardized, users must independently address safety, health, and environmental concerns associated with terminology use and its applications.
- Continuous Updates: The terminology is reviewed and updated annually to incorporate new advances and emerging terms within the field, ensuring ongoing relevance and accuracy.

Related Standards
The terminology in ASTM E3072-22a is intended to be compatible and cross-referenced with other key industry standards, including:
- ASTM E2363 - Terminology Relating to Process Analytical Technology in the Pharmaceutical Industry: Provides complementary definitions for process analytics relevant to biotechnology.
- Other ASTM E62 committee standards, which address technical requirements for processes and products in industrial biotechnology and synthetic biology.
- International guidance documents from organizations adhering to principles such as those outlined by the World Trade Organization Technical Barriers to Trade (TBT) Committee.
